New Tennessee traffic law in 2026: Drivers will be required to know bicyclist hand signals

NASHVILLE, Tenn. (WSMV) – Along with new driver license and ID rules going into effect in Tennessee on January 1 is another law that will require new drivers to learn bicyclist hand signals.

The legislation, which was signed by the governor in May but goes into effect on New Year’s Day, requires that driver license exams include questions about hand signals that bicyclists use to communicate they are turning, slowing and stopping…
